Abstract:
The watching brief established that the outer western bank and ditch belonging to the southern section were the only elements of the moated site still surviving. It was recommended that these should not be disturbed without prior archaeological investigation. Other areas had archaeological remains sealed by later infilling of the moat. Examination of the archaeological features revealed by the excavations, and being able to relate them to the earthwork was a valuable contribution to the archaeological knowledge of the site.[AIP]
